Enriched air, also known as nitrox or EANx, contains less nitrogen than regular air. Breathing less nitrogen means you can enjoy longer dives and shorter surface intervals. No wonder Enriched Air Diver is the most popular PADI® specialty. Join us on the morning of Sunday 20th April from 10.00am to 12.30pm to learn how to safely use nitrox for diving. In the theory we'll cover: - Why diving with air that has higher oxygen and lower nitrogen content gives you more bottom time, along with enriched air equipment considerations. - Understanding how oxygen affects your diving - How to manage oxygen exposure - How to use enriched air to increase your safety margin - How to plan dives with enriched air Followed by a practical session where you'll learn how to analyze the oxygen content in your scuba tank and how to set your dive computer for diving with enriched air nitrox.
